recipe for 6-8 Vegan rib fingers

ingredients:

* 300g of marinaded vegan pulled pork (preffered anything like soy curls or soy-seitan blend, but anything with fiberious texture and can handle some moisture without turning mushy will do)

slurry to bind everything:

dries

* 10g vital wheat gluten

* 10g pea protein

* 10g tapioca starch

* 15g corn starch

* 3g or to liking veggie stock cube

wets

* 10g Nutritional yeast

* 15g of your marinade of choise.

* 100 ml water (or slightly more)

to finish:

* oil spray or oil and brush

* glaze (I personally just used sweet soy sauce as glaze about 20g-30g)

equipment:

* microwave safe container/baking tray ( mine was 13 cm × 18 cm × 4 cm)

* a bowl

* microwave

* fork

*brush

* airfryer, oven or stove with pan.

steps:

  1. for the sluryy mix first the dries then add the wets with the fork. the consitency should be slightly thinner than pancake batter. if it is too thick add more water to it bit by bit.

  2. make sure the the vegan pulled pork is shredded well. then start putting the fibers into the baking tray parallell to how the bones usually would lay. after 1 layer stop.

  3. pour a bit of the slurry over the fibers. then continue building with the fibers.

  4. keep this up until you run out of the vegan pulled pork. it should look like there is too little slurry but there is not. use the same fork from step 1 to push the fibers into the slurry. until it is all nice and compact.

  5. microwave about 3 minutes on the highest setting. and then after that microwave a minute at the time. when it is completely dry but still bit soft and sticky let it cool for about 10-15 minutes.

  6. after that you can sear it in the pan with oil or put it in the oven/airfryer with some oil. after you have done each side. you can put the glaze in the pan or brush the glaze on the ribfingers if using airfryer or oven. make sure all sides are coated and then you should be done.
